Phenotypic divergence among European populations was assayed in 173 isofemale lines, spearheaded by Esra Durmaz Mitchell and Thomas Flatt, we show that populations differed markedly in multivariate trait structure @evolletters.bsky.social @eseb.bsky.social academic.oup.com/evlett/artic... (5/7)
This community effort includes sampling by high school students part of the #citizenscience project #MelanogasterCTF, a joint project between @gonzalezlabbcn.bsky.social and @lcatmon.bsky.social in collaboration with Sònia Casillas @uab.cat, @droseu.bsky.social and #FECYT melanogaster.eu (4/7)
DESTv2 analyses show that the spatial genetic structure of populations is stable over time; identify signatures of adaptation that vary between continents; and provide new evidence for seasonal adaptation @molbioevol.bsky.social @official-smbe.bsky.social : academic.oup.com/mbe/article/... (3/7)
An expanded release of the community-generated population genomics resource DEST, spearheaded by Marta Coronado-Zamora @geneticament.bsky.social and Joaquin Nunez @jcbnunez.bsky.social, is now available at dest.bio (2/7)
We are in Bluesky and we are happy to share our two last consortium publications: the DrosEU expanded DEST dataset and a Continent-wide study of phenotypic differentiation among European #Drosophila melanogaster populations (1/7)
